Gravity battery

A gravity battery is a type of energy storage device that stores gravitational energy—the potential energy E given to an object with a mass m when it is raised against the force of gravity of Earth (g, 9.8 m/s²) into a height difference h. In a common application,

Gravity Energy Storage | Umbrex

Gravity Energy Storage (GES) is a type of mechanical energy storage system that uses gravitational potential energy to store and generate electricity. This technology involves lifting heavy weights to higher elevations to store energy and releasing them to lower elevations to generate electricity. GES systems offer an innovative solution for

Gravity Energy Storage

About Gravity Energy Storage: It is a new technology that stores energy using gravity.; How does it work? It involves lifting a heavy mass during excess energy generation and releasing it to produce electricity when demand rises or solar energy is unavailable.; The types of weights used are often water, concrete blocks or compressed earth blocks.

Solid gravity energy storage: A review

Gravity energy storage technology has been used for a long time. For instance, PHES is its most typical application form, accounting for about 90.3 % of worldwide installed energy storage capacity [1]. Most of the current literature refers to SGES directly as GES, while GES technology should include pumped hydro storage technology. SGES is used
